Transaction 493ba59663c150c3fd0b9ce8a4e608953402347e3909ac7b34a6618406007b07

1 Input
2 Outputs
  • 493ba59663c150c3fd0b9ce8a4e608953402347e3909ac7b34a6618406007b07:0
  • value  751439
    address  33UU3aBF392xSwvMuQiG1bfyXBaATW1SVM
  • 493ba59663c150c3fd0b9ce8a4e608953402347e3909ac7b34a6618406007b07:1
  • value  195538
    address  bc1quu63rmgpy0kdge7znmtugcrtmtehqxp7kjdwla